二氯亚甲基二膦酸盐对成年去势雄性大鼠骨质疏松性股骨的影响。

The effects of dichloromethylene biphosphonate on osteoporotic femora of adult castrate male rats.

作者信息

Wink C S, Onge M S, Parker B

出版信息

Acta Anat (Basel). 1985;124(1-2):117-21. doi: 10.1159/000146105.

DOI:10.1159/000146105
PMID:2933917
Abstract

In a previous study we reported that castration of adult male rats resulted in femoral osteoporosis 4 months later. The present study tested the effects of dichloromethylene biphosphonate (Cl2MBP, formerly Cl2MDP), a bone resorption inhibitor, on the development of osteoporosis in femora of adult castrated male rats. One-year-old male Holtzman rats were assigned to three groups: sham-operated controls; castrated-no treatment; castrated + Cl2MBP injections 3 times/week. The animals were sacrificed 4 months later. Femora from untreated castrated rats were osteoporotic, confirming our earlier study. Femora from Cl2MBP-treated castrates did not differ from those of controls and were significantly denser and more robust than those of untreated castrated rats. The results indicated that Cl2MBP treatment started immediately after castration prevented the development of femoral osteoporosis in adult castrated male rats.

摘要

在之前的一项研究中,我们报告称成年雄性大鼠去势4个月后会导致股骨骨质疏松。本研究测试了骨吸收抑制剂二氯亚甲基二膦酸盐(Cl2MBP,原称Cl2MDP)对成年去势雄性大鼠股骨骨质疏松症发展的影响。将一岁的雄性霍尔茨曼大鼠分为三组:假手术对照组;去势不治疗组;去势 + 每周注射3次Cl2MBP组。4个月后处死动物。未治疗的去势大鼠的股骨出现骨质疏松,这证实了我们早期的研究。接受Cl2MBP治疗的去势大鼠的股骨与对照组无异,且明显比未治疗的去势大鼠的股骨更致密、更坚固。结果表明,去势后立即开始的Cl2MBP治疗可预防成年去势雄性大鼠股骨骨质疏松症的发展。
